On 25 June 2011, Mozambique, will celebrate 36 years of independence. Paradoxically, the sense of nation and united people, there seems to be much stronger than in Italy. Every morning in all schools in Mozambique, from nursery University is sung the national anthem, people often dressed with clothing reminiscent of the flag of Mozambique and the spirit of the people is strong and present in everyday life. This certainly is the result of a democracy in which to govern the Party itself is now almost twenty years. However, in a country that is two times bigger than Italy, it is essential to try this type of policy as much as possible to create a united and cohesive nation, hit for more than 15 years of civil war, and fratricidal violence.

So I think, almost in admiration, smiling in the morning we stop to listen to the kindergarten children singing loudly the anthem of Mozambique, which proclaims that united "stone by stone, you can build a new day."
